薄层双波长扫描法测定东莨菪碱贴膜的化学稳定性 被引量:1

The prediction of the chemical stability of transdermal therapeutic system-scopolamine using tlc scanning method

摘要 本文建立了东莨菪碱贴膜化学稳定性的薄层双波长扫描定量测定方法。以氯仿—甲醇—氨水(8.5:1.5:0.07)溶剂系统展开硅胶G薄层板上样品,经碘化铋钾试液显色,采用反射法锯齿扫描,测定了初均速条件下东莨菪碱贴膜的贮存期T_0.9^(25)=1.65a,降解活化能Ea=21.213kcal/mol。 The chemical stability of the trandermal therapertic system-scopolamine (TTS-scop) was studied using TLC doublewave-length scanning method and accelerated test of the initial average velocity. The samples were chromatographed on silical gel platewith chloroform-methanol-ammonia (8.5: 1.5: 0.07) as the solvent system, and visualized with bismuthate potassium io-dide reagent. There was a linear relation between the content of TTS-scop and the area of coloured spot at the emission λ_a=650nm andabsorption λ=510nm. The results of analysis showed that the shelf life of TTS-scop was about 1.65 year at 25℃and the activity energy was 21.213kcal/mol.
